Decentralization is the process by which authority,responsibility, power, resources

and accountability are transferred from the central levels of government to sub-national levels
(UNDP, 1997).

There are two forms of decentralization which are devolution and deconcentration.
Under deconcentration, there are two types of it which are prefectoral and functional.

Devolution is where the authority to make certain decisions in some spheres of public
policy is delegated by law to sub national territorial assemblies for example Local
authorities). Deconcentration is the delegation of authority to make administrative decisions
on behalf of the Central administration to public servants working in the field responsible for
government policies within their territories for example district office and health department.
The process by which the agents of central government control are relocated and
geographically dispersed.

The two types of deconcentration which is prefectoral and functional. Prefectoral


refers to the district officer. The District Officer function as a provider of various types of
services to the people as requested by the State governments. For example the District Officer
provides land, social and community development services to the people. District Officer is a
provider of various types of services to the people as requested by the State governments.

Functional refers to the state and federal government agencies that provide a very
specific service to the people. For example, the Registration department, Public Works
Department, Health department. The Registration department provided services of registering
birth, death and also marriage for non-muslims while the health department provide services
for health check up, provide medicine for patients, medical treatment and other forms of
health related services.
